patient being shown what a dental implant looks likeWhat Are Endosteal Dental Implants?

Endosteal implants are small titanium posts surgically placed into the jawbone where teeth are missing. Acting as natural tooth roots, these posts fuse naturally with the bone, creating a strong, permanent base for replacement teeth. They are one of the two primary types of dental implants available, offering a reliable solution for tooth replacement.

The Endosteal Implant Process

Consultation and Personalized Evaluation for Dental Implant Surgery

The first step in the endosteal implant body journey at Eastern Shore Smile Solutions is a thorough consultation with Dr. Hiers. During this visit, your oral health is carefully evaluated, including digital imaging and 3D scans of your jaw. This assessment allows Dr. Hiers to determine your bone density, gum health, and overall readiness for implant and artificial teeth placement that fit seamlessly with surrounding teeth. 

Preparing the Jawbone

If your jawbone has experienced bone loss due to missing teeth or gum disease, Dr. Hiers may recommend a preparatory procedure such as bone grafting. This step strengthens the implant site, creating a solid foundation for the titanium post. 

Implant Placement Surgery

During the implant placement procedure, Dr. Hiers gently positions the titanium post into your jawbone under local anesthesia. The minimally invasive surgery is designed for safety and comfort, and patients often describe recovery as manageable with light medication. Over time, your jaw naturally fuses with the post in a process called osseointegration, creating a stable base for your future crown, bridge, or denture. The overall process of osseointegration typically involves multiple steps and takes several months to complete.

Healing and Integration

The healing period allows the implant to bond securely with your jawbone. This natural integration ensures durability, strength, and function similar to natural teeth. Restoration and Final Smileman visiting the dentist

Once the implant has fully integrated, a custom-crafted crown, bridge, or denture is attached to complete your smile. Dr. Hiers focuses on replacing missing teeth with a natural appearance and comfortable bite so you can eat, speak, and smile with confidence. Endosteal implants can support a single crown, a dental bridge, or even a full set of dentures, depending on the patient’s needs.

Who Is a Candidate for Endosteal Implants?

Most adults in good oral and general health are candidates for endosteal implants. Candidates typically have:

  • Healthy gum tissue free of infection
  • Adequate jawbone density to support the implant
  • Commitment to proper oral hygiene

Benefits of Endosteal Implants

Some benefits of endosteal dental implants for Maryland dental implant patients include:

  • Natural Feel and Function: Implants replicate the comfort and function of real teeth.
  • Durability: With proper care, they can last decades.
  • Preservation of Jawbone: Prevents bone loss associated with missing teeth by replacing the missing tooth root, which helps prevent the jawbone from deteriorating over time.
  • Aesthetic Appeal: Custom crowns blend beautifully with your existing smile.
  • Confidence Restoration: Eat, speak, and laugh freely without worrying about your teeth shifting or slipping.

Caring for Your Endosteal Implants

Implants require the same daily care as natural teeth—brushing, flossing, and regular professional cleanings. Avoid tobacco and maintain a balanced diet to protect both the implant and the surrounding gum tissue.
